19 | #include <sysdep.h> |
20 | |
21 | #ifdef USE_MTAG |
22 | |
23 | /* Assumptions: |
24 | * |
25 | * ARMv8-a, AArch64, MTE, LP64 ABI. |
26 | * |
27 | * Interface contract: |
28 | * Address is 16 byte aligned and size is multiple of 16. |
29 | * Returns the passed pointer. |
30 | * The memory region may remain untagged if tagging is not enabled. |
31 | */ |
32 | .arch armv8.5-a |
33 | .arch_extension memtag |
34 | |
35 | #define dstin x0 |
36 | #define count x1 |
37 | #define dst x2 |
38 | #define dstend x3 |
39 | #define tmp x4 |
40 | #define zva_val x4 |
41 | |
42 | ENTRY (__libc_mtag_tag_zero_region) |
43 | PTR_ARG (0) |
44 | SIZE_ARG (1) |
45 | |
46 | add dstend, dstin, count |
47 | |
48 | cmp count, 96 |
49 | b.hi L(set_long) |
50 | |
51 | tbnz count, 6, L(set96) |
52 | |
53 | /* Set 0, 16, 32, or 48 bytes. */ |
54 | lsr tmp, count, 5 |
55 | add tmp, dstin, tmp, lsl 4 |
56 | cbz count, L(end) |
57 | stzg dstin, [dstin] |
58 | stzg dstin, [tmp] |
59 | stzg dstin, [dstend, -16] |
60 | L(end): |
61 | ret |
62 | |
63 | .p2align 4 |
64 | /* Set 64..96 bytes. Write 64 bytes from the start and |
65 | 32 bytes from the end. */ |
66 | L(set96): |
67 | stz2g dstin, [dstin] |
68 | stz2g dstin, [dstin, 32] |
69 | stz2g dstin, [dstend, -32] |
70 | ret |
71 | |
72 | .p2align 4 |
73 | /* Size is > 96 bytes. */ |
74 | L(set_long): |
75 | cmp count, 160 |
76 | b.lo L(no_zva) |
77 | |
78 | #ifndef SKIP_ZVA_CHECK |
79 | mrs zva_val, dczid_el0 |
80 | and zva_val, zva_val, 31 |
81 | cmp zva_val, 4 /* ZVA size is 64 bytes. */ |
82 | b.ne L(no_zva) |
83 | #endif |
84 | stz2g dstin, [dstin] |
85 | stz2g dstin, [dstin, 32] |
86 | bic dst, dstin, 63 |
87 | sub count, dstend, dst /* Count is now 64 too large. */ |
88 | sub count, count, 128 /* Adjust count and bias for loop. */ |
89 | |
90 | .p2align 4 |
91 | L(zva_loop): |
92 | add dst, dst, 64 |
93 | dc gzva, dst |
94 | subs count, count, 64 |
95 | b.hi L(zva_loop) |
96 | stz2g dstin, [dstend, -64] |
97 | stz2g dstin, [dstend, -32] |
98 | ret |
99 | |
100 | L(no_zva): |
101 | sub dst, dstin, 32 /* Dst is biased by -32. */ |
102 | sub count, count, 64 /* Adjust count for loop. */ |
103 | L(no_zva_loop): |
104 | stz2g dstin, [dst, 32] |
105 | stz2g dstin, [dst, 64]! |
106 | subs count, count, 64 |
107 | b.hi L(no_zva_loop) |
108 | stz2g dstin, [dstend, -64] |
109 | stz2g dstin, [dstend, -32] |
110 | ret |
111 | |
112 | END (__libc_mtag_tag_zero_region) |
113 | #endif /* USE_MTAG */ |
